How long does it take for the patent application to be rejected and reexamined? According to the provisions of China's patent law, if the patent applicant refuses to accept the decision of the patent administration department in the State Council to reject the application, he may request a reexamination within three months from the date of receiving the notice. Article 41 of the Patent Law of People's Republic of China (PRC) * * * The patent administrative department of the State Council shall set up a patent re-examination board. If the applicant for a patent refuses to accept the decision of the patent administrative department of the State Council to reject the application, he may, within three months from the date of receiving the notice, request a reexamination with the Patent Reexamination Board. After reexamination, the Patent Reexamination Board shall make a decision and notify the patent applicant. If the patent applicant refuses to accept the reexamination decision of the Patent Reexamination Board, he may bring a lawsuit to the people's court within three months from the date of receiving the notice.
